Modern Design Focused on Functionality

The Urban Cruiser EV features an impactful look, with clean lines and details that highlight its modernity. The front has been softened, with more integrated headlights and a sleek grille that emphasizes the model’s elegance. On the sides, black plastic trims add robustness, while the rear impresses with elongated taillights and a striking bumper.

Although slightly smaller than the initial concept, the Urban Cruiser EV offers excellent space utilization. With a 2.70-meter wheelbase, it ensures comfort for both the driver and passengers, making it ideal for urban use and long trips.

High-Level Electric Power and Performance

The new electric SUV from Toyota will be offered with two battery options: 49 kWh and 61 kWh. Power varies between 144 hp in the base version and 174 hp in the more advanced models. This flexibility allows it to cater to urban drivers as well as adventurers seeking more performance.

For adventure enthusiasts, the AWD version promises extra fun. With all-wheel drive, an additional motor on the rear axle, and features like descent control and “Trail Mode,” it is ready for challenging terrains. This configuration delivers 184 hp and 31 kgfm of torque, ensuring strength and safety on any trail.

Technological Interior and Advanced Safety

Inside, the Urban Cruiser EV impresses with its 10.25-inch digital dashboard and 10.1-inch infotainment screen. Sliding and reclining seats, a wireless phone charger, and a JBL sound system complete the technological package, offering top-notch comfort and connectivity.

In terms of safety, the SUV includes six airbags, a 360° camera, and the ADAS system, which assists in driving. These features place the model among the safest in its category, an important point for families seeking protection and peace of mind.

Global Launch and Expectations in Brazil

The Urban Cruiser EV will be officially presented at the Brussels Auto Show in January 2025. With production in India, it promises competitive pricing in the European market, which will be announced in the third quarter of the same year.

There is still no confirmation regarding its arrival in Brazil, but interest in the electric segment is high in the country. The arrival of the Urban Cruiser EV will depend on factors such as tax incentives and local demand.
